The Unified Communications (UC) Specialist will be responsible for configuring, implementing, and maintaining our unified communications infrastructure, ensuring seamless and efficient communication and collaboration for our lawyers and administrative professionals as well as our clients. This role requires a deep understanding of Microsoft Teams as well as the Zoom One platform including Zoom Phone, and the hardware that supports Zoom and other collaboration options available within the firm. The UC Specialist will troubleshoot complex issues and provide exceptional support to our teams. The successful candidate will configure and deploy Zoom Rooms, Zoom Phone and Meetings as well as support other technologies in this arena. Integration of these platforms with existing IT infrastructure and third-party applications will serve as a major part of the role. The UC Specialist will be the main point of contact to work with service providers to troubleshoot software and hardware related to the firm’s AV and telephony systems. It is expected the UC Specialist will collaborate with cross-functional teams to diagnose and resolve issues, ensuring minimal impact on business operations, assess communication needs, develop solutions, and provide training and guidance to end-users and IT staff on the use of unified communications tools. The UC Specialist will ensure the AV technologies remain in compliance with relevant industry standards and regulations and implementing and maintain security best practices for unified communications systems. Key responsibilities related to the role are performing routine maintenance, updates, and patch management for all unified communications systems.
